Gelteq Limited (NASDAQ:GELS – Get Free Report) shares fell 9.8% during trading on Monday . The company traded as low as $1.45 and last traded at $1.48. 19,094 shares changed hands during trading, a decline of 92% from the average session volume of 245,810 shares. The stock had previously closed at $1.64.

Institutional Inflows and Outflows
An institutional investor recently bought a new position in Gelteq stock. Citadel Advisors LLC acquired a new stake in shares of Gelteq Limited (NASDAQ:GELS – Free Report) during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und acquired 23,748 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$55,000. Citadel Advisors LLC owned approximately 0.25% of Gelteq as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.
Gelteq Company Profile
Gelteq Inc is a biotechnology company which specializes in the formulation, development and manufacturing of ingestible gel platform designed for nutrient and drug delivery. The Company is focused on advancing and commercializing its delivery solutions within core verticals pharmaceuticals, over-the-counter medications, nutraceuticals, animal medications and sports nutrition.
